Compact Pressure Performance
Unlike conventional centrifugal pumps, regenerative turbines use a specialized impeller that imparts energy to the fluid multiple times in one rotation. This provides significantly higher discharge pressure at lower flow rates, making them the perfect choice for laser cooling and process temperature control.
To ensure long service life, these pumps must be used in circuits with clean fluids that do not contain suspended solids.
